Learning About Decoding HTML: A Internet Scraping Introduction

At its heart, online scraping revolves around analyzing HTML. Think of it like this: when you view a web page, your browser interprets the HTML markup to show you the information. Likewise, a extractor needs to do the same – separating the get more info HTML into a structured configuration so it can gather the information you need. This entails identifying elements like headers, connections, and tables, and after obtaining the relevant information present within them. This is essentially translating HTML from a detailed string into something a script can understand.

Gathering Data: Websites – A Contrast

When it comes to obtaining data, many people face the choice between scraping information directly from websites and utilizing Programmatic Interfaces. While both methods achieve the a similar goal – data retrieval – they vary significantly in effort, stability, and legality. Web scraping involves analyzing the HTML structure of a chosen site, which can be prone to alterations as the site's design evolves, often affecting your information gathering. Conversely, leveraging an API provides a organized and explained way to receive data, generally offering a more reliable and predictable data feed, although it’s subject to the interface owner's terms and policies.

Ethical Online Harvesting Practices and Juridical Considerations

Engaging in digital extraction demands careful consideration to several moral guidelines and juridical frameworks. Just extracting data from a website isn’t automatically permissible; it’s vital to respect the platform's terms of agreement. Disregarding these rules can lead to serious juridical fallout, including litigation and banning from the relevant site. Furthermore, considerate harvesting involves circumventing overloading systems – implement measured query rates and consider using the exclusion file to understand which areas are prohibited. Respecting personal data is paramount; never collect personally identifiable information without explicit agreement and consistently follow data protection laws like the European privacy law or the California privacy law. Ultimately, responsible digital extraction requires a proactive approach that prioritizes respect and regulatory compliance.

Developing a Dependable Web Harvester

To build a web scraper that can handle significant volumes of data and stay reliable, selecting the appropriate libraries is essential. Python stays a frequent choice, with robust options like Scrapy, a complete extraction platform, offering built-in support for handling requests, interpreting XML and organizing data. Alternatively, libraries such as Beautiful Soup along with Requests provide a more component-based approach, enabling you to adapt each aspect of the extraction workflow. For increased sophisticated tasks, consider platforms like Selenium which can automate browser instances to render interactive web documents.
